CONTEXT: For epics consisting of a large number of items (20+) it is necessary to review their implementation status on a regular basis. The easiest (and fasted) way today is to go to the epic and see its "Issues in Epic" panel. It shows all items within this epic, with a few attributes near each like type, assignee, status.
PAIN: when an epic is in progress, i.e. some its items in it are already done, others not yet started, others are in progress, it is hard to cognitively 'filter' remaining work (i.e. issues by statuses). But this is important - to quickly get a clear picture of the incomplete stuff. The workaround is simple - manually go to issues search, build a new filter, choose appropriate project for that filter, then choose epic in question, then choose statuses of issues. Lots of clicks, lots of time wasted.
SUGGESTION: add ability for 'one-click' filtering by statuses right within the "Issues by Epic" panel. That would reduce time needed to prepare reviews, and thus will increase a productivity of teams.
HINT: In another panel within an issue called "Sub-Tasks" there's a menu available, with items like "Show ALL", "Show Open", "Open in Issues Navigator". IMO if the same menu+functions become available for the "Issues in Epic" panel - that would be fantastic!! I don't think anything more advanced is needed at this point.
